Impact

If enacted, HB 7023 would significantly impact state judicial administration by systematically updating the number of judges serving in each circuit and county. This legislative action could lead to variations in the judicial workload, potentially increasing access to justice in densely populated regions while addressing deficiencies in underrepresented areas. The expected outcome of such legislation is to reduce case backlogs and improve the overall efficiency of the state’s judicial processes, ensuring that legal matters are addressed promptly.

Summary

House Bill 7023 proposes amendments to sections 26.031 and 34.022 of the Florida Statutes, which revise the number of circuit and county court judges across various jurisdictions. This bill indicates a legislative intent to ensure that the judicial resource allocation corresponds to the population and caseload demands of each circuit and county, promoting a more efficient judicial system. Specifically, the revisions prescribe specific numbers of judges allocated to each circuit and county, reflecting an assessment of the present judicial needs in response to population growth and legal demand.

Contention

There have been debates surrounding the redistribution of judicial resources. Supporters argue that this bill is necessary to adapt to Florida's changing demographics and growing population, ensuring that the judiciary can effectively meet the demands placed upon it. However, critics may raise concerns about the implications of reallocating judges based on population without considering the nuances of local legal needs and the potential for unequal access to judicial resources. Overall, the discussions pertain to balancing efficiency in the judicial system with equitable access for all citizens in various regions.
